This online podcast features a lively mix of discussions on a variety of topics ranging from sports, pop culture, and current events to personal anecdotes and listener Q&A. Hosts Amp, Joe, and Devin infuse their conversations with humor and candid insights into everyday life and the complexities of being black in today's society. The dynamic between the hosts creates an engaging atmosphere where listeners can expect not only entertainment but also relatable content that spans a vast range of experiences and opinions. Notably, the interaction with the audience through questions and feedback further enriches the content, making each episode a unique experience.
